Transaction 2903b73af3cbc64b4547c666586f1e3503ebe22440a1de8b8ef7e26516f48091
1 Input
1 Output
-
2903b73af3cbc64b4547c666586f1e3503ebe22440a1de8b8ef7e26516f48091:0
- value
- 857814
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fca5d30b8b8225dc2d0794d0e18fa37d3517dcd5 OP_EQUAL
- address
- 3QitrZnAYmhJw78yccv4nVNBnc3SPxPXDD